What the Bible Says About Brass, or Copper

Overview

The Bible addresses brass, or copper across 7 verses, drawn from the Old Testament. These passages cluster most in 2 Kings and Numbers. Closely related themes include Babylon, Jerusalem, Nebuzar-Adan and Temple, the First. Figures whose stories touch this theme include Moses, Eleazar and Solomon.
